What to Look For in a Twin Pram
If you're expecting twins or two children close in age, you'll require a high-quality twin pram to help you navigate life in a hurry. Here are the top options!
Choose from side-by-side or tandem inline configurations. Some twin prams are available as travel systems that include car capsules.
Comfort
A double pram will allow you to carry your twins in comfort and without hassle. But what to look for in a double stroller can be tricky; there are lots of different options available, from price points to styles and features.
No matter if you have a side by tandem pram or a tandem double the most important thing is that your children are happy and comfortable in their seats. This is why you should ensure that the seat fabric is soft and durable, the back support is adequate and they have plenty of headroom.
The ease of pushing the pram is crucial. You don't have to be struggling with a heavy double folding stroller particularly when you are first starting out.
A good tip is to look for a twin pram with a one-click fold, so you can easily compact it when not in use. Also, you should look for a model that has both rear and front suspension. This will assist you to overcome bumps with ease.
First-time parents often choose to secure their pram newborn for the future purchase by selecting a model that can be both twin and a single pram. The UPPAbaby Vista 2 is a excellent example. It can be set up to accommodate a pair of seats, a pair or pram bassinets, or even three children with the addition of a 'piggyback board' (available separately).
It's worth checking whether twin strollers are part of a travel system bundle. It's easier to purchase everything you need at once and you can save money. If you decide to purchase an entire travel system, make sure it has things like a rain cover or a sun canopy to protect your children from the elements. You might also want to consider adding on extras like cups holders and snack trays for your kids. You'll notice that the more children you have the more drinks and snacks you'll need!
Safety
A tandem pram is an absolute necessity for families with two children close in age, and it's important to choose one that is suitable for your needs. If you're thinking of buying a side-by-side twin pram or a tandem double pram, there's a wide range of models available with different prices and features.
Many prefer a twin side-byside pram because you can alter the seats or bassinets to meet your family's needs. For example, you may prefer that your twins be able to sit separately or face each other and peer at the world around them. You may also like them to lie flat in the bassinet of their pram (which is the most suitable position for newborns in order to aid their spinal development and to reduce the risk SIDS or Sudden Infant Death Syndrome).
Tandem double prams are also an option. They allow you to place your infant in one seat and your toddler in the other seat. This is a great option for older children who no longer need to be carried, and who are able to walk.
No matter what style of twin pram, ensure that it's compliant with Australian safety standards. This includes having a foot brake clearly marked in red and connected to the hand brake to avoid accidental use. The brakes should be simple to engage and easily operated by either one or both of you, even with your hands full.
Consider how much space your twin pram takes up when folded, and if it can fit in the car boot. Some twin prams are quite long when folded, which can pose difficulties in tight spaces or on busy footpaths or public transport.
For a complete twin pram solution look into purchasing a travel system bundle that allows you to combine your pram with baby car seats. It is easy to move your twins from the car to the pushchair, without disturbing them. The UPPAbaby Vista twin pram is an excellent choice for this, and comes with everything you require to get started with carrycots that are suitable for babies, mesa i-size car seats and mesa isofix bases.
Ease of Use
A twin pram offers parents many advantages of single prams for sale. Most models come with a wide range of features that are designed to keep your kids happy and comfortable. A large canopy, hoods with peek-a-boo eyes, and reclining seats will shield your children from the sun and bad weather. Some even come with spacious under-seat baskets so that you have enough room for all of your family's belongings.
The way in which a twin pram folds is an important factor. It should have an easy-to-use mechanism that lets you easily store the buggy when you're done with it. This is especially important if you are running pram late or going on an excursion while your twins are with you.
Some double prams come with extra-large, air-filled tyres that are specifically designed to improve mobility and reduce stress on the hips and spine of your child. These tyres are also great on uneven terrain, making a tandem stroller an ideal option for long walks or hikes with your kids.
In addition to the tyres, the best twin pram should also have a handlebar that is adjustable to accommodate all different sizes. This feature is very useful especially for older kids who are used to strollers that aren't able to adjust as they grow.
A twin side by side pram can be a great choice for siblings that are close in age, since it allows them to interact each other and play while they're on the go. On the other side, a tandem pram is ideal for children of different ages as it can accommodate a variety of seating options, including two infant car seat carriers toddler seats or baby carry cots.
Many parents who are first-time parents opt to future-proof their pram by choosing a model that can be changed from one to a twin. The Graco Duo Glider, for instance, is a light twin pram which can fit any Graco car seat, making it a versatile option for families growing.
Style
When looking for twin prams, it is important to consider the style that is most suitable for your family. It is possible to purchase twin prams that are side-by-side for children who are close in age, or a tandem pram in which the older child is seated in front of the smaller one.
Think about the amount of storage space you will require, such as seat back pockets and handlebar bags. Some double buggies come with extra accessories to simplify life with twins. These include hoods that protect the seats from the sun or rain, and foot covers that make the seat fabric cleaner.
An excellent option for parents who are just starting out is an reversible twin pram like the DUO2 from Bugaboo that can be used as a single buggy until your second child arrives, or you can make it an inline double pram and use it right immediately. The large canopy provides exceptional protection from wind and sunlight and its hoods with peek-a-boo designs are designed to let you peek in on your children without disrupting them. The basket under the seat is massive and perfect for holding your nappy bag as well as any other baby accessories you need with you.
The UPPAbaby Vista 2 is another multi-purpose twin buggy. It can be used in mono mode, placing the older child in front of the younger, or as a twin buggy side-by-side. It can accommodate up 29 combinations of toddler seats and carry cots as also baby car seats. It comes with a stylish frame that can be expanded to allow for an additional seat, and its clever suspension is perfect for bumpy surfaces. The UPPAbaby PiggyBack board can be incorporated into the buggy to make it a triple buggy.
If you're planning to take your twins out for running and jog, then a twin pram designed specifically for jogging is a great option. It will be easier to maneuver and its larger tyres are able to cope with any terrain. It is recommended to test the twin jogging cheap stroller's pushability before purchasing it. Also look for models with a basket that can be opened at various angles.
